Abstract

The invention relates to a recyclable multifunctional concrete structural slab reinforcement support system. Two support rods parallel up and down are placed in the inner cavity of the support body, and a horizontal adjustment rod is vertically connected to the upper support rod and the lower support rod, and the upper support rod Two vertical adjustment rods are also vertically connected on the rod or the lower support rod. The tops of the horizontal adjustment rod and the vertical adjustment rod are equipped with adjustment bolts, and one of the adjustment bolts adjusts the upper support rod and the lower support rod through a horizontal adjustment rod. In the state of horizontal movement, the other two adjusting bolts adjust the upper support rod or the lower support rod through two vertical adjustment rods to move up and down. The support system has high strength, low cost, saves materials, is durable, and is easy to operate. It can be recycled and reused, and can control the thickness of concrete structural slabs. It is suitable for different projects and the use of concrete structural slabs of different thicknesses, especially for 7- The use of 20cm concrete structural slabs.

Description

technical field [0001] The invention relates to a concrete structure slab support system in the field of building construction, in particular to a recyclable and reused steel bar support system. Background technique [0002] The existing steel bar support systems for structural slabs mainly adopt two support forms. First, according to the characteristics of the project, steel support stools of different specifications are produced on site. There are many forms of production of support stools, some are made by welding, and some are directly bent. The steel support stool wastes manpower and materials. After a large-scale project, the horse stool materials used can reach tens of thousands and hundreds of manpower. This is a great waste for both the construction unit and the construction unit.
